Larry Grayson
Series 2, Episode 6In the last show of his present series, languid Larry lies back and enjoys some top musical entertainment from his guests - American actor Dennis Weaver, who sings his latest single, and British pop group Guys 'n' Dolls. But between melodies Larry stirs himself and gets tangled up in comic situations with long-suffering regulars Bill Pertwee, Anna Dawson and Denis Plowright.
